#6271c9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6271c9 is composed of 38.4% red, 44.3% green and 78.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 51.2% cyan, 43.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 21.2% black. It has a hue angle of 231.3 degrees, a saturation of 48.8% and a lightness of 58.6%. #6271c9 color hex could be obtained by blending #c4e2ff with #000093.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

Shades and Tints of #6271c9
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010204 is the darkest color, while #f4f5fb is the lightest one.
